About Sandy Ridge Elementary

Set in Durham, North Carolina, Sandy Ridge Elementary is a medium-sized primary school, overseen by Durham Public Schools. It enrolls 589 students across grades pre-K through 5. That puts it 26% above the typical public school in North Carolina, which averages around 467 students.

Across the 55 schools in Durham Public Schools (31,797 students total), Sandy Ridge Elementary accounts for its share of the district's footprint.

On demographics, Sandy Ridge Elementary shows that the largest single group is Black at 53%, but no single group is in the majority. The remainder reads as 32% Hispanic, 7% White, 7% multiracial. By comparison, Durham County as a whole is about 32% Black, so the school skews noticeably more Black than its surroundings.

On the income-and-resources front, The school lists 33 full-time-equivalent teachers, for a student-teacher ratio near 17.9:1. Statewide, the average ratio sits near 14.9:1, putting Sandy Ridge Elementary higher than the state norm the norm. About 99% of enrolled students meet the income threshold for free or reduced-price lunch, a commonly cited indicator of low-income enrollment.

After controlling for student poverty, Sandy Ridge Elementary tracks the demographic baseline. The model predicts 48.5% given the school's FRL share; actual proficiency is 45.6%.

In the broader community, the surrounding county (Durham County) records that median household income runs about $82,316, about 55% of the adult population holds a bachelor's degree or above, and census figures put the poverty rate at about 8%. In all, Durham County runs 74 public schools (combined enrollment of about 46,109 students), of which Sandy Ridge Elementary is one.

Lakeview School is the nearest neighboring public school, about 1.4 miles from this campus. Counting just inside five miles, 8 other public schools cluster around Sandy Ridge Elementary. Among the 6 schools in that immediate cluster with test data (this one included), Sandy Ridge Elementary ranks 4th on composite proficiency, beneath the local average of 53.9%.

Sandy Ridge Elementary operates from an urban location.

Five-year trend. Sandy Ridge Elementary's enrollment has expanded 3% since 2018, when it stood at 570 (now 589). Class-load math has loosened: from 13.8:1 in 2018 to 17.9:1 in 2025.
